Company Description
AMR Corporation (AMR or the Company) was incorporated in October 1982. Virtually all of AMR’s operations fall within the airline industry. AMR's principal subsidiary, American Airlines, Inc. (American), was founded in 1934. At the end of 2009, American provided scheduled jet service to... More

- Thursday, April 19, 2012, 10:42 AM American Airlines parent AMR (AAMRQ.PK) posted a $1.66B Q1 loss due to $1.4B in one-time items related to its restructuring. Revenue rose 9.2% to $6.04B despite the negative connotations associated with bankruptcy; mainline unit revenue rose 10%. Percentage of seats filled rose to 79% from 77% on flat capacity. Cash cushion rose to $4.8B vs. $4B a year ago. Comment! [Earnings]

When it rains, it twists and hails for American Airlines (AAMRQ.PK), which, along with regional partner American Eagle, is scrapping almost 300 more flights due to the damage that a hailstorm caused to their planes at Dallas Fortworth earlier this week. That will take total cancellations to over 1,900; over 50 jets are still out of service.
